Employers in Pinewood, SC & Drug Testing Policies

Employers in Pinewood, SC, are increasingly adopting stringent drug testing policies to ensure a safe and productive work environment. These policies have become integral, especially in sectors like manufacturing and transportation, where safety is paramount. Many employers conduct pre-employment and random drug tests in compliance with state and federal regulations to maintain workplace integrity.

South Carolina's state laws allow employers to implement drug testing policies, yet they must adhere to specific guidelines to ensure fairness and legality. Employers are encouraged to develop comprehensive drug-free workplace policies consistent with South Carolina's statutory requirements. For more information, visit the South Carolina Department of Labor.

Federal regulations also influence drug testing practices in Pinewood, especially for companies that contract with federal agencies or operate in safety-sensitive industries. The Drug-Free Workplace Act mandates certain employers to implement drug testing programs. Employers can refer to the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ration for national guidelines and resources.
